Handover: Consent Banner Rollout (Brightmoor Project)

I'm passing the consent banner work to you mid-rollout. Stage two regions are live; stage three is gated behind the compliance flag in Lanternfall. The A/B results are in the shared dashboard. One important thing: the rollout controller's admin panel locked me out once, and support reset it via the recovery flow. Keep the recovery passphrase somewhere safe — it is recorded below.

strongbox words: druath-quenael

Reception staff at Penwick House should note that the spare hardware storage room on the ground floor, beside the mail sorting area, is not open to visitors under any circumstances. Couriers delivering replacement equipment must hand items to reception, where they are logged before being moved inside. Only reception staff and the IT duty officer may enter, and the door must be confirmed locked afterwards. To open the storage room, use the code below.

staff pass of yawig-yawep = bdg-FD-2

SquatSniff Scanner API — Quick Notes

SquatSniff crawls the Pennyforge internal registry and flags packages whose names sit one keystroke away from popular ones. For release cuts, hit the /scan/batch endpoint with your manifest and it'll return a verdict per dependency in a few seconds. Results are cached for an hour, so re-runs are cheap. Rate limits are generous but real — don't hammer it in a loop. All requests need to be authenticated with the scanner's internal key, shown below:

API key for bageg-kajef: vxb2-ss

Key ceremony checklist, item 7 — Spoolhaven printer-spooler microservice. Before sealing the new signing key, the security reviewer must verify: (a) both custodians are present and have signed the attendance sheet; (b) the spooler's old key has been revoked in the Inkwell registry; (c) the air-gapped laptop shows a clean attestation report. Once verified, the reviewer initials the ledger and unseals the escrow envelope. The envelope's tamper seal is released only after speaking aloud the recovery passphrase, which is:

recovery phrase for tafop-tagef: casdor-ulair-norys-druion-sorius-jorael-ralwyn